Upcoming title Star Wars Unleashed features three separate physics engines. Yes… three believe it or not. What does all of the physics calculating power achieve? Some serious mischief and fun that you can have with your newly found force powers. The Euphoria Engine, which looks awesome, deals with the NPC reactions, all that flailing about mid air has to come from somewhere. The Havok engine, one we are familiar with deals with the realistic movement of objects as you blow them out of your path. Finally the DMM engine deals with objects of different substances as how they all individually react.
